Abstract

The invention provides a 12-lead electrocardiogram data acquisition and synchronization display system. The 12-lead electrocardiogram data acquisition and synchronization display system comprises a mobile device and an electrocardiogram imaging software system installed on the mobile device, and the electrocardiogram imaging software system comprises a data reading module, a tag identification module, a thread extracting data module, a data buffer cache, an imaging system and a data storage system. The invention further discloses a method of the 12-lead electrocardiogram data acquisition and synchronization display system, a multi-thread concurrent processing module is arranged, a data acquisition thread module is used for receiving and storing data, a real-time drawing thread module readsthe data to display an electrocardiogram in real time, the data acquisition thread module and a tag protocol module are used for labeling, saving, and sending the electrocardiogram data, the electrocardiogram data are sent through the mail, and a receiver can repeatedly reappear the electrocardiogram recorded by a user.

technical field [0001] The invention belongs to the technical field of measuring bioelectrical signals of the human body or various parts of the human body, and specifically relates to a twelve-lead ECG data collection and transmission device for collecting and transmitting various physiological waves such as electrocardiogram, electromechanical, and surface electricity. The method to synchronize the display. Background technique [0002] Electrocardiogram (ECG) is currently the most effective means of observing, diagnosing, and analyzing the heart function status of patients. As the main tool for drawing ECG, ECG machine is easy to operate and affordable, and it is one of the most popular medical electronic instruments in hospitals at all levels.
